It was a private sale, the one before that was in the Mr. Mint Michigan find, I'd have to look up the price. Those are the only two sales I've heard or seen of since '97.
'58 is the 2nd toughest, the last legit one sold for about $9700 a few years ago.
Given how many people are looking for '56 and '58 and how rarely legit ones come up for sale I'd expect them to go for more next time one comes up.
For trend comparison, a '33 Sport King penny pack (much easier than either of the above) sold for $6500 in the Fall of '08, and $12.5k a few months ago. The condition of the two different '33 packs were almost identical.
